Transaction 70cb66a0a30d07101473c51cb99e00fcd4fefaeaacefc8d3913dce7221a63bd6

1 Input
2 Outputs
  • 70cb66a0a30d07101473c51cb99e00fcd4fefaeaacefc8d3913dce7221a63bd6:0
  • value  63516
    address  32xky8JdBLpPfzd8qFbdPyDohi8JxVpnwB
  • 70cb66a0a30d07101473c51cb99e00fcd4fefaeaacefc8d3913dce7221a63bd6:1
  • value  409361
    address  3PfcdRLmJ5dfbvQfHtUu541u4R2BxVbuCP